《大话企业级Android开发》——SQLite教程

需积分: 10 20 下载量 150 浏览量 更新于2024-09-20 收藏 1.15MB PDF 举报
"大话企业级Android开发教程——Sqlite学习" 这篇内容主要涉及的是一个针对企业级Android开发的教程,特别关注了SQLite数据库的使用。SQLite是Android系统中内置的关系型数据库,它轻量级、易于使用且无需独立服务器进程,非常适合在移动设备上存储和管理应用程序的数据。 在Android开发中,SQLite是处理数据的重要组成部分,它允许开发者创建、查询、更新和删除数据库中的数据。SQLite支持SQL语法,包括创建表、插入数据、更新数据、删除数据以及复杂的查询操作。对于企业级应用来说,掌握SQLite的使用是必不可少的,因为它能够高效地管理和操作大量数据,确保应用的性能和稳定性。 教程的作者国士工作室强调了其原创性和版权保护,指出这部教程是基于官方文档和实践经验编写的,并以连载的方式免费发布。他们鼓励读者在遵守版权规则的情况下自由传播,同时也欢迎反馈和建议以改进教程内容。 此外,国士工作室还提供Android企业级应用开发的其他服务,如娱乐多媒体应用的开发、技术支持、培训服务等,他们在服务端技术上覆盖了JavaEE和LAMP技术体系,展示了他们在移动互联网领域的专业实力。 在学习Android SQLite时,开发者通常会涉及到以下几个关键知识点: 1. 数据库操作:如何创建和打开数据库,创建表结构,以及关闭数据库。 2. SQL语句:学会基本的SQL命令,如CREATE TABLE、INSERT INTO、UPDATE、DELETE以及SELECT,用于数据的增删改查。 3. ContentProvider:在Android中,ContentProvider是与其他应用共享SQLite数据库的标准接口。 4. SQLiteDatabase类:Android提供的API,用于与SQLite数据库进行交互,如execSQL()用于执行SQL命令,insert()、update()、delete()方法则对应数据库的基本操作。 5. Cursor:查询结果返回的对象,可以遍历查询到的数据。 6. 数据库升级:当数据库版本改变时,如何处理旧版本数据的迁移和新表的创建。 7. 异步操作:使用AsyncTask或其他异步机制来避免因数据库操作导致的UI阻塞。 通过这个教程,开发者可以深入了解如何在Android应用中有效地利用SQLite数据库,提升企业级应用的数据管理能力。